'Inuyashiki' season 2 anime news: New chapter might never happen, live-action movie to arrive 2018

The official photo of "Inuyashiki" Inuyashiki-Project

Fans are now looking forward to the second season of "Inuyashiki" after Hiro Shishigami and Ichiro Inuyashiki's epic battle. However, it looks like this might be too far from happening as the manga version, which the "Inuyashiki: Last Hero" anime is based on, has already ended.

According to reports, there will be no "Inuyashiki: Last Hero" season 2 as its manga version is already finished. With that, fans should enjoy its remaining episode that will be aired on Thursday, Dec. 21.

"Inuyashiki: Last Hero" is based on the manga series by Hiroya Oku that shows how people could change under great circumstances. It tells the story of a 58-year-old man who has oncological disease.

As the newly landed alien ship accidentally kills him, the space invaders insert combat systems to his body to cover up the accident. With that, the old man becomes a fighting cyborg on the inside, while its physical feature still shows his sick, frail self.

Unfortunately, his story will come to an end as there will be no "Inuyashiki" season 2. However, fans are still in for a treat as a live-action movie based on the anime will be hitting the big screen.

In fact, in March 2017, the film adaptation's cast members are already announced. The titular character will be played Noritake Kinashi as Ichiro Inuyashiki, while Takeru Satoh will be playing the role of the villain, Hiro Shishigami.

Other stars that will be seen in the "Inuyashiki" movie adaptation are Mari Hamada as Ichiro's wife, Marie Inu-Yashiki, Nayuta Fukuzaki as Hiro's son, Takeshi Inu-Yashiki, and Ayaka Miyoshi as Ichiro's daughter, Mari Inu-Yashiki. Also, Yuki Saito will be in the film as Hiro's mother, Yuko Shishigami, Fumi Nikaidō as Hiro's girlfriend, Shion Watanabe, and Kanata Hongou as Hiro's school friend, Naoyuki Andō.

As the anime's movie adaptation is said to be a little altered from its original story, a new character will be added. Detective Hagiwara (Yusuke Iseya) will be introduced to the film to investigate the murders made by Hiro.

"Inuyashiki" the movie is expected to be out in 2018.
